Arc-8 18x9 ET30 on E92 LCI xDrive on KWv1

Hoping to find anyone who is running this setup. I just ordered Arc8 18x9 ET 30 in bronze. I went with these wheels as they are concave while the 18x8.5 ET38 is flat. The KW/ST are known to be a bit wider creating some tight fitment.

I will be running a square setup and been back and forth between 235/40R18 or 255/35R18. Im dropped on KWv1s and do not want to rub obviously. I am open to adding a 5mm spacer up front and/or adjusting the ride height a bit.

If going with 235/40 I was going to go with a wider 235 like the Michelin PS4S (unless someone has a different reco). Vice versa if going with with a 255 I would like to find the narrowest option (not sure which brand/model would apply).

Anyone else running these configs on the same car (xdrive on KWv1) ?? Any help would be appreciated as I am a bit concerend that I have purchased these wheels that may not have a way of fitting on my car without removing my KW or restoring to almost stock AWD ride height.

I had 18x9et30 ARC-8s with 235/40/18 MPSS on my non-x E92, also lowered on KW coilovers. Up front, I about 1mm of inner clearance and had visible tire marks on the suspension, however the tires didn't show any wear and I never noticed any rubbing. I recommend trying the wheels first and then buying a small spacer if you think it's needed.

I'm not sure if E92 x-drive has different outer clearance than non-x though, I've only owned RWD E92s.
